V4 — 100 mm (4") Borewell Submersible Pump Set
Premium 4-inch borewell submersible pump set engineered for stable performance, sand resistance, and long service life across agriculture, municipal water supply, industrial, and high-rise applications. Available in Oil Filled (OF) and Water Filled (WF) motor configurations.

Characteristics
| Motor Rating | HP | 0.5 to 10 |
|---|---|---|
| kW | 0.37 to 7.5 | |
| Stages | No. | 4 to 50 |
| Head Range | Metres | 10 to 400 |
| Discharge | LPM | 30 to 400 |
| Outlet | mm | 32 / 38 / 50 / 65 |
| inch | 1¼ / 1½ / 2 / 2½ | |
| Speed | RPM | 2880 |
| Frequency | Hz | 50 |
| Supply | Volt | 200–240 (1Φ) / 380–415 (3Φ) |
| Bore | mm | Minimum 100 mm |
| Applications | Use | Domestic, Agriculture, Industrial, Sprinkler, Fire fighting, High-rise buildings |
Material of Construction — Motor details — Oil Filled (OF)
- Stator: Insulated varnish using vacuum impregnation method
- Rotor: Aluminium pressure die-cast
- Motor body: Non-magnetic stainless steel
- Bearing: Roller ball bearing / heavy-duty angular contact bearing
- Mechanical seal: High-grade mechanical seal for zero leakage, minimal friction loss, and shaft-wear protection
- Winding: Dual-coat EC grade copper wire with F class insulation
- Cable sealing: Water-protecting device preventing outside material from entering the motor arrangement
- Pressure diaphragm: Sufficient size to contain expansion of insulating oil and avoid cooling-oil defeat
Material of Construction — Motor details — Water Filled (WF)
- Stator: Insulated varnish using vacuum impregnation method
- Rotor: Copper / aluminium pressure die-cast
- Motor body: Non-magnetic stainless steel 304
- Thrust bearing: Self-aligned carbon vs. stainless steel thrust bearing withstanding high axial thrust load in water lubrication (German technology)
- Winding: Multi-layer PVC insulated wire
- Cable sealing: Nitrile rubber bush locking to prevent foreign particles entering the motor arrangement
- Journal bearings: Gun-metal bush with 2% nickel, additional centrifugal molding process for wear protection
- Pressure diaphragm: Sufficient size to contain water expansion inside the diaphragm motor and avoid cooling-water defeat
Material of Construction — Pump
- Bowl: Glass-filled noryl / cast iron
- Impeller: Glass-filled abrasion-resistant noryl / cast iron
- Shaft: Chrome steel (OF) / stainless steel (WF)
- Wearing rings: High-quality abrasion-resistant stainless steel
- Suction casing: Heavy-duty casting material with SS strainer for protection against foreign particles
- Non-return valve: Reduces thrust generated from back pressure of long pipelines on switch-off
Salient Features
- Dynamically balanced rotating parts for minimum noise and vibration-free operation
- Compact body and reduced weight for easy installation and transportation
- Wide voltage band operation for stable performance in variable supply conditions
- Oil Filled (OF) motors filled with food-grade insulating oil for bearing lubrication and improved thermal conductivity
- Water Filled (WF) motors with multi-layer PVC insulated winding and German-technology carbon thrust bearing
- Starts easily at low voltage
- Non-Return Valve (NRV) reduces thrust load from back pressure when the pump set is switched off
- Impeller and bowl in glass-filled noryl for strong resistance against sand
- SS 304 hardware (including stud nut) for corrosion resistance in hard or sandy water
- CI parts coated with CED for better corrosion resistance, durability, and alignment
- Compliant with IS:8034-2002 (Water Filled motor pumpsets)
